Output 81b3e90def5b303cf10be103da3c7839e96b3da1846bd08ea0f1a506cc1776b7:2

value
2551429
script pubkey
OP_0 OP_PUSHBYTES_20 23023d72d0d10aff8449899fbe6138beda95b72d
address
bc1qyvpr6uks6y90lpzf3x0mucfchmdftdedx304es
transaction
81b3e90def5b303cf10be103da3c7839e96b3da1846bd08ea0f1a506cc1776b7
spent
true